What is CMMS vs Spreadsheet Maintenance Tracking?

CMMS vs spreadsheet maintenance tracking is a comparison between two fundamentally different approaches to managing maintenance operations. A Computerized Maintenance Management System (CMMS) is purpose-built software that centralizes work orders, schedules preventive maintenance, tracks asset histories, and generates performance reports. A spreadsheet, by contrast, is a general-purpose tool — typically Microsoft Excel or Google Sheets — used to manually record maintenance data in rows and columns.

Many maintenance teams begin by tracking work in spreadsheets because the tools are inexpensive and familiar. However, as asset counts grow, preventive schedules become more complex, and compliance requirements tighten, spreadsheets quickly reveal their limitations. Data gets siloed across multiple files, version control breaks down, and there is no automated alerting to signal upcoming maintenance deadlines.

A CMMS addresses these gaps with structured workflows, role-based access, mobile functionality, and integrations with IoT sensors and enterprise systems. The choice between CMMS vs spreadsheet maintenance tracking ultimately depends on the scale of your operations, the complexity of your maintenance strategy, and the level of visibility you need over your assets.

Understanding the strengths and weaknesses of each approach helps facility managers, maintenance supervisors, and operations leaders make informed decisions about where to invest their time and technology budgets in 2026 and beyond.


Key Characteristics of CMMS vs Spreadsheet Maintenance Tracking

The table below highlights the core differences between a CMMS platform and a spreadsheet-based maintenance tracking approach across the dimensions that matter most to operations teams.

Characteristic CMMS Spreadsheet
Work Order Management Automated creation, assignment, prioritisation, and tracking Manual entry and status updates; prone to duplication
Preventive Scheduling Calendar-based triggers and automated reminders Manual date tracking; no automatic alerts
Data Centralisation Single source of truth with relational database Multiple files; data fragmentation risk
Mobile Access Native or web app; real-time field updates Limited; requires file sharing or cloud sync
Reporting and Analytics Dashboards, KPI tracking, custom reports built in Manual pivot tables and charting; time-intensive
Collaboration Role-based access, notifications, audit trails Shared files; version conflicts; no audit trail
Cost Subscription-based; scales with features Low upfront cost; high hidden labour cost

CMMS vs Spreadsheet: Examples and Use Cases

Choosing between CMMS and spreadsheet maintenance tracking depends on the specific demands of your operation. The following scenarios illustrate where each approach is most effective.

Manufacturing Plant with 200+ Assets

A mid-sized manufacturing facility managing over 200 pieces of production equipment relies on a CMMS to automate preventive maintenance schedules, assign work orders to specific technicians, and track mean time between failures (MTBF) across each asset class. Attempting this level of tracking in spreadsheets would require dozens of interconnected files and hours of manual data entry each week, with a high probability of missed service dates and costly unplanned downtime.

Small Office Building with 15 Assets

A property management team overseeing a single office building with 15 HVAC units and a handful of fire safety systems uses a Google Sheet to log quarterly inspections and annual filter replacements. Because the asset count is low and preventive tasks are predictable, a spreadsheet provides sufficient tracking. However, as the portfolio grows to multiple buildings, the team plans to migrate to a CMMS to avoid the growing risk of scheduling errors and missed compliance deadlines.

Healthcare Facility with Regulatory Compliance

A hospital biomedical engineering department uses a CMMS to document every maintenance action on life-support equipment, ensuring full traceability for Joint Commission audits. The system captures timestamps, technician credentials, parts used, and test results in an immutable audit trail. A spreadsheet cannot guarantee this level of data integrity, version control, or regulatory readiness, making CMMS the only viable option for compliance-driven environments.


Benefits and Limitations

Both approaches have legitimate strengths. Understanding where each excels — and where each falls short — is essential for making the right investment decision.

CMMS Benefits

  • Automated work order creation and routing
  • Centralised asset history with full traceability
  • Preventive maintenance scheduling with reminders
  • Built-in reporting dashboards and KPI metrics
  • Mobile access for real-time field updates
  • Integrations with IoT, ERP, and procurement systems

Spreadsheet Benefits

  • Very low or zero upfront cost
  • Familiar interface; minimal training needed
  • Complete flexibility in layout and data fields
  • Quick to set up for simple tracking needs
  • No vendor dependency or subscription lock-in
  • Works offline with desktop applications

CMMS Limitations

  • Recurring subscription cost that scales with users
  • Learning curve for setup and configuration
  • Data migration effort when transitioning from spreadsheets
  • Overkill for very small, simple operations

Spreadsheet Limitations

  • No automated scheduling or alerting
  • High risk of data entry errors and version conflicts
  • Difficult to scale beyond a handful of assets
  • Lacks audit trails and compliance documentation

How to Choose Between CMMS and Spreadsheets

The decision between CMMS vs spreadsheet maintenance tracking comes down to five practical considerations: asset volume, regulatory requirements, team size, reporting needs, and growth trajectory. Use the following guidelines to evaluate which approach fits your situation in 2026.

Asset count below 25 with simple schedules: A well-structured spreadsheet may be sufficient if you have fewer than 25 assets and your preventive maintenance tasks follow a fixed annual or quarterly cycle.
Regulatory compliance required: If your industry demands auditable maintenance records — healthcare, food processing, energy — a CMMS is strongly recommended. Spreadsheets cannot guarantee data integrity or produce compliant audit trails.
Multiple technicians or locations: When two or more technicians need simultaneous access, or when you manage assets across several sites, a CMMS provides the collaboration features and data centralisation that spreadsheets lack.
Data-driven decision making: If your leadership team expects maintenance KPIs such as MTBF, MTTR, work order completion rates, and cost-per-asset, a CMMS generates these automatically. Building equivalent reports in spreadsheets is manual and error-prone.
Growth on the horizon: If your organisation plans to add assets, facilities, or team members within the next 12 to 24 months, migrating to a CMMS sooner avoids the painful data migration that becomes harder at scale.

Related Terms

CMMS — The software category central to this comparison; a CMMS centralises work orders, scheduling, and asset data.

Preventive Maintenance — Scheduled servicing performed to prevent equipment failure; the primary use case driving the need for reliable tracking tools.

Work Order Management — The process of creating, assigning, and tracking maintenance tasks; a core capability where CMMS platforms vastly outperform spreadsheets.

Asset Management Software — A broader software category encompassing CMMS, EAM, and specialised tools for tracking asset lifecycles.

EAM — Enterprise Asset Management extends beyond CMMS to cover strategic financial planning, risk assessment, and capital investment decisions across an asset portfolio.

Maintenance KPIs — Key performance indicators such as MTBF, MTTR, and work order completion rate that quantify maintenance effectiveness; CMMS platforms track these automatically.
